A $100 reservation fee is requested later to secure a place on the waitlist. This fee is non-refundable but will be applied toward your final purchase price. However, it is fully refundable in the event a puppy cannot be offered. In that unlikely case, you have the option to stay on and move higher up on the reservation list for their next season.

We prefer to collect the reservation fee in person—after you’ve had a chance to visit, meet our dams and studs, and see how our dogs are raised with care and aloha. This ensures that both you and we feel confident about moving forward. You can also elect to skip the meet and greet or schedule it for later after securing your position on the reservation list remotely. But first, please submit the Puppy Inquiry and we’ll discuss further via email and/or phone.

When puppies reach five weeks of age, we invite families over for Pick-out Day in the general order names were added to the list. While timing, preferences, and fit are all considered, early reservation helps improve your chances of securing a male/female puppy from your desired litter.
